BEVERLY HILLS, Calif. - Brenda Walsh is coming back to Beverly Hills.

Shannen Doherty will reprise her “Beverly Hills, 90210” role in multiple episodes of The CW’s new spin-off, “90210,” the network announced on Saturday.

Doherty starred as Brenda from 1990-1994, but was fired from the series after reported on-set clashes with co-stars, some of whom she’ll be reuniting with — “90210” alumni Jennie Garth, who returns as Kelly Taylor; Tori Spelling, as Donna Martin; and Joe E. Tata, who will once again play Nat, owner of The Peach Pit.

According to a statement released by The CW, in the intervening time between her last appearance and the present, Doherty’s character went on to become a successful theater actress in London and New York, later becoming a director. Now, West Beverly Hills High School has asked her to be guest director for the school’s musical production.

“90210” will premiere on September 2.
